Ice maker auger wouldn't rotate, motor worked fine
To replace the broken drive coupling on the motor end of the auger requires sliding the ice bin out of the freezer section of the refrigerator. Remove the ice cubes and let it thaw out for a few minutes. Remove five screws holding the front face on the ice bin to remove the ice auger. slip the new drive coupling over the end of the auger. reassemble and replace the face plate with the five screws. Slide the ice bin back in the freezer. Less than fifteen minutes it was finished.

Refrigerator not cooling
Unloading the freezer and removing the back panel were the most time consuming aspect of this repair. Many models only have 4 screws, but this one has 9, and being a side by side it was a tight fit to reach them. Once defrosted we tested the thermostat, found it "dead", and ordered a new one. The part came within 3 business days. Installing it took minutes, since we had not permanently screwed in the back panel again. We didn't want to reload everything until we knew things worked properly, so we didn't put everything back right away. We thought we had further problems as the freezer got really cold but the frig still didn't get down to temp. Turns out we just needed to reinstall the fan shield which we'd taken off along with other parts to access and check the vents. The fan shield must be in place to direct the cold air into the vent to the refrigerator. Duh! It was an oversight that once caught made total sense! Now all works fine on this 20 year old Maytag side by side!

Ice maker did not make ice
This review would not be helpful if limited to this part. So I will describe the whole repair. The ice maker was first receiving too much water. This resulted in huge cubes and water dripping out of the ice maker compartment. I tried reducing the amount of water using the valve to the supply line. But then the ice maker stopped making ice. I jumped to the conclusion that the solenoid water valve needed to be replaced. The new valve was easily replaced, but no water was delivered to the ice maker. I then went to the web site and saw that 87% of the time it was the ice maker itself that needed to be replaced. I ordered one and it arrived quickly. Installing it was easy although I might never had figured out how to remove the electrical supply line to the old unit if I hadn’t watched the video. After installation no water went to the ice maker tray.
I had read a review saying that the supply line had frozen where it went into the ice maker. To check out that possibility I removed the line from the solenoid valve and tried to blow air through it. No air would pass. So I removed the ice maker so I could get at the possible ice obstruction. I repeatedly inserted a knife honing steel which I heated and reheated in hot water. Finally I heard water dripping to the floor from the supply line which I had left detached from the solenoid valve. Then I hooked everything up and ice making proceeded nicely. If the solenoid valve ever needs replacing, I have a extra one.

Ice maker would stop dispensing ice,shaft would stall.
Checked the ice tray and could only find the drive ring had some breaks in the plastic. Actually did not see why this would stop the auger from turning and dispensing ice. However this was the only thing I could find wrong with the unit. I pulled the tray, removed 6 screws (star tip heads) pulled the auger forward and replaced the drive wheel, put the unit back together and its been working fine ever since.

Refrigerator stopped cooling compressor did not cycle
unplug power! Remove the screws from lower panel on back of refrigerator. Lift wire mount out of back panel. Capacitor is mounted directly to the relay and overload switch located on the left side of the compressor. Remove the spring clip holding the capacitor in place and pull the old capacitor out. Plug in new capacitor and replace spring clip. Use vacuum to remove dust from drip pan and wipe fan blades clean. Replace wire into slot on back panel and replace screws. Remove front coil cover below freezer door. vacuum dust off coils and replace cover. Plug refrigerator in and enjoy cold beverages. Relay and overload kit were not required for this repair.

refridgerator was not cooling to the proper temps and finally would not cool at all
Pulled refridgerator forward away from the wall. Remove the cardboard back behind the appliance.I saw that the condenser fan motor was not working. Unplugged the appliance from the electrical outlet. Removed a 3 wire plug from the condenser fan motor. Remove 3 screws (with a nut driver) which held the condenser fan motor in place. Remove the condenser fan motor from the appliance. Looked up the part needed for repair using the appliance model number. Found which part was applicable for the appliance. Placed the order from Price Select on a Monday morning and recieved the part 2 days later on Wednesday via FedEx. The item shipped was a 2 wire condenser fan motor. Read the instructions that came with the part. Using wire cutters, cut the old 3 wire plug. The center wire is a green and yellow striped wire. Use the same colored wire that is also shipped in the box and has connectors on both ends. Cut one of the connectors off and use the wire strippers to remove plastic wire coating. Connect both ends from the appliance and the green and yellow wire that was shipped. Use a wire nut (also shipped in the box) to connect the wires. You will have 2 black wires left on the new condenser fan motor that need to be connected to the appliance. You should have an orange colored wire and another wire that is black with a white stripe. Connect one wire from the new fan motor to the orange wire and use a wire nut to attach both wires together. Use the other black wire from the new fan motor to the black/white striped wire from the appliance. Use the wire nut to attach both those wires. Place the new condenser fan motor back in the appliance using the screws that come with the motor. Attach the green and white wire with the connector on the end to one of the 3 screws that hold the motor in place and secure the screws. Use the electical tape to hold the wires all together and away from the fan motor. Plug the appliance into the outlet. You can see the condenser fan motor working properly. Note that when connecting the 2 black wires from the new condenser fan motor to the orange and the black/white wire from the appliance, for my appliance, it did not matter which wires were connected as the fan motor was a clockwise motor. Place the cardboard appliance backing, back on to the appliance and push the refridgerator back in place. Allow about 5-6 hours to get the freezer to between 0-5 degrees. The refidgerator should be between 34-38 degrees and will take a little longer to get to that projected temp.
